Bone Cancer

Bone cancer is a rare but serious malignancy that begins in the cells of bones, most often affecting the long bones of the arms and legs or the pelvis. Symptoms include persistent pain, swelling, and fractures without trauma. Early diagnosis through imaging and biopsy is critical, as treatment typically combines surgery, chemotherapy, and in select cases radiation therapy to improve outcomes and preserve mobility.
